Artificial Superintelligence (ASI) is a hypothetical, most advanced form of Artificial Intelligence that can not only reach but significantly surpass all human cognitive abilities. 

This stage of Artificial Intelligence development will be able to apply problem-solving, decision-making, and emotional and social intelligence in ways that far exceed the capacities of the smartest human brains. 

ASI would improve itself, possess self-awareness, and operate and evolve independently of human support. Samuel Harris Altman (CEO OpenAI) considers superintelligence possible in a few thousand days, which underlines the rapid pace of progress in this field.


1. The Different Types of AI: 

From Narrow AI to ASI


The spectrum of Artificial Intelligence can be divided into three main layers, each representing an increase in capabilities and complexity:


Narrow AI (ANI) – Weak AI

This is the current and most widespread form of AI. It is characterized by performing excellently in specific tasks within clearly defined domains. 


Narrow AI is specialized and cannot function outside its defined area. Its strength lies in specialization, which is also its greatest limitation, as it cannot generalize tasks.


Definition: 

A form of artificial intelligence that is specialized in a specific task or a limited problem domain. It is based on pre-programmed rules and machine learning to fulfill its tasks, but possesses no true understanding or consciousness of its actions.


Current Examples in Everyday Life: 

Voice assistants like Siri or Alexa, image recognition systems, recommendation systems on streaming platforms or in online shops, autonomous driving functions in vehicles, and automatic machine translations like Google Translate.


Limits and Possibilities: 

Within its task area, Narrow AI can often surpass human performance, but it is unable to leave this area or generalize tasks. It can perform complex calculations in seconds and analyze vast amounts of data.


General AI (AGI) – Strong AI


AGI refers to a form of artificial intelligence that possesses human-like cognitive abilities and is capable of comprehensively understanding the world and flexibly applying problem-solving skills, similar to a human. 


Unlike Narrow AI, AGI can work across domains and transfer knowledge and skills from one area to another. It possesses a deeper understanding of concepts and relationships and can approach problems creatively and learn independently. 


True AGI is currently still under development and poses a great challenge.


Definition: 

An AI stage that possesses human-like cognitive abilities and is capable of thinking, learning, and solving problems in various areas without being specifically programmed for them.


Differences to Narrow AI: 

AGI can transfer knowledge and skills from one area to another and possesses a deeper understanding of concepts and relationships.


Potential Applications: 

Solving complex scientific problems, personalized treatment plans in healthcare, strategic business consulting, personalized tutors in education.


Challenges in Development: 

Creating a system that truly understands (not just recognizes patterns), integrating common-sense knowledge, managing enormous computing power, and ethical questions of value alignment.


Artificial Superintelligence (ASI) – Artificial Superintelligence


ASI is a hypothetical form of AI that far surpasses human cognitive abilities in all areas. It is not only capable of mastering any intellectual task better than humans but could also develop capabilities that are unimaginable to us. 


ASI would have a deep understanding of the world, solve complex problems in seconds, and continuously improve and evolve itself.


Definition: 

An AI that surpasses human cognitive abilities in practically all areas, including scientific creativity, general wisdom, and social skills. Its capacity for problem-solving, creativity, and self-improvement is unlimited, meaning it can exponentially develop its intelligence.


Differences to Previous Stages: 

ASI far surpasses all human abilities and can develop entirely new concepts and solutions that are beyond our imagination. The speed and depth of an ASI's thinking would be barely comprehensible to humans.


Key Features:


Self-learning and Self-improvement: 

ASI independently identifies knowledge gaps and improves exponentially.


Superhuman Intelligence: 

Transcends human limits in all areas, including logical reasoning, analysis, creative thinking, and intuitive problem-solving.


Unpredictable Evolution: 

The exponential self-development of ASI would occur at a pace far beyond human comprehension, making the results difficult to predict.


Potential for Consciousness (speculative): 

Some scientists speculate that ASI could develop consciousness or subjective experience beyond a certain threshold.
